OpenXava features and specs

  • Rapid Development
    OpenXava allows for quick application development thanks to its model-driven architecture and high-level abstraction, enabling developers to focus on business logic rather than low-level code.
  • Java-Based
    Being Java-based, it leverages a widely-used, well-supported language with an extensive ecosystem, making it easier to find resources and developers.
  • Rich User Interface
    Provides a sophisticated user interface out-of-the-box, including features like form validation, data pagination, and customizable views, reducing the need for additional UI work.
  • Scalability
    Designed to scale with the needs of the application, it supports large enterprise applications with complex requirements.
  • Integration Capabilities
    Easily integrates with other Java frameworks and libraries, allowing for greater flexibility in terms of functionality and technology stack.
  • Community Support
    Has an active community and extensive documentation, providing ample resources for troubleshooting and learning.

Possible disadvantages of OpenXava

  • Learning Curve
    Despite its abstractions, there can be a steep learning curve for those unfamiliar with Java or model-driven architecture approaches.
  • Flexibility Constraints
    While it's easy to get started with OpenXava, specialized or highly customized requirements might be challenging to implement due to framework constraints.
  • Performance Overhead
    The abstraction layers and automatic features can introduce additional performance overhead compared to hand-coded solutions.
  • Less Popular
    Compared to other open-source frameworks like Spring, OpenXava is less popular, which might mean fewer third-party plugins and less community engagement.
  • Dependency on Java
    Being tied to the Java ecosystem, it might not be suitable for teams or projects that prefer other languages or platforms.
  • Vendor Lock-in
    Applications developed using OpenXava can be heavily dependent on the framework, making it challenging to migrate to another framework in the future.

Node.js features and specs

  • Asynchronous and Event-Driven
    Node.js uses an asynchronous, non-blocking, and event-driven I/O model, making it efficient and scalable for handling multiple simultaneous connections.
  • JavaScript Everywhere
    Developers can use JavaScript for both client-side and server-side programming, providing a unified language environment and better synergy between front-end and back-end development.
  • Large Community and NPM
    Node.js has a vibrant community and a rich ecosystem with the Node Package Manager (NPM), which offers thousands of open-source libraries and tools that can be integrated easily into projects.
  • High Performance
    Built on the V8 JavaScript engine from Google, Node.js translates JavaScript directly into native machine code, which increases performance and speed.
  • Scalability
    Designed with microservices and scalability in mind, Node.js enables easy horizontal scaling across multiple servers.
  • JSON Support
    Node.js seamlessly handles JSON, which is a common format for API responses, making it an excellent choice for building RESTful APIs and data-intensive real-time applications.

Possible disadvantages of Node.js

  • Callback Hell
    The reliance on callbacks to manage asynchronous operations can lead to deeply nested and difficult-to-read code, commonly referred to as 'Callback Hell'.
  • Not Suitable for CPU-Intensive Tasks
    Node.js is optimized for I/O operations and can become inefficient for CPU-intensive tasks, slowing down overall performance due to its single-threaded event loop.
  • Immaturity of Tools
    Compared to more established technologies, some Node.js libraries and tools still lack maturity and comprehensive documentation, which can be challenging for developers.
  • Callback and Promise Overheads
    Managing asynchronous operations using callbacks or promises can lead to additional complexity and overhead, impacting maintainability and performance if not handled correctly.
  • Fragmented Ecosystem
    The fast-paced evolution of Node.js and its ecosystem can lead to fragmentation, with numerous versions and libraries that may not always be compatible with each other.
  • Security Issues
    The extensive use of third-party libraries via NPM can introduce security vulnerabilities if not properly managed and updated, making applications more susceptible to attacks.

Kintone Open Source Alternative
Vida Financiera is a Mexican financial company dedicated to offering loans to a specific sector of the population. The system developed with OpenXava maintains the client portfolio, registers the credit applications, manages and operates the credits. An authorizations flow was implemented that allows different roles to perform and see different things in the life cycle of a...
